2. Words Reshape Perception and Perspective
True Scripture reading flips your lens. Instead of seeing life through narrow, self-centered eyes, you begin to see truths about love, forgiveness, justice, and mercy that reshape your choices and relationships.
For example, reading the command to “Love your neighbor as yourself” (Leviticus 19:18) doesn’t just inform—it invites reflection: Is my daily life measured by inclusion and compassion? Over time, this shifts how you treat others and understand identity and community.

3. Patterns Emerge: Repetition Breeds Revelation
When you truly read Scripture over days, weeks, or months, recurring themes and promises become clearer. Phrases like “the Lord is my shepherd” (Psalm 23) or “I am the way” (John 14:6) echo across centuries—and your heart begins to recognize God’s consistent presence.
This repeated encounter builds what theologians call spiritual attention—the ability to listen for divine guidance amid noise. Scriptures release a deep kind of wisdom that feels personal, intuitive, and ever-relevant.
